2. Patients Who Need to Get Stronger After an Operation

After surgeries like knee replacement or spine surgery, movement can be difficult and painful. Recovering at home without guidance can slow progress and increase risks. A rehab centre provides physiotherapy, pain management, and continuous monitoring. This helps you regain strength, improve mobility, and avoid complications like stiffness.

3. Patients Who Have Been in the ICU and Are Feeling Low

After coming out of the ICU, many people do not feel like themselves. ICU stays can affect both physical and mental health. Patients may feel weak, have breathing issues, or feel confused and emotionally disturbed. A rehab centre provides therapy, monitoring, and emotional support to help patients recover in a structured way.
